LETS is not the same as Freecycle. LETS is a Local Economic Trading Sceme (or something like that), in which people trade their time and wares for trading units (known, in the real world, as money). You can build up credit (and dept) in much the same way as you do in £s and ps, but the emphasis is on promoting it as a local economy.
Freecycle is just a forum where people can offer stuff they no longer have any need for. The main purpose, it is claimed, is to reduce landfill.
For LETS in Scotland, have a look at LETSLink Scotland, which should point you to your local scheme (though this site badly needs updating); for Freecycle, you need to register with the appropriate Yahoo Group. You could try this useful but incomplete list, or simply type Freecycle into the Yahoo Group search page.
